Headline: Building the Bond: Effective Exercises to Enhance Intimacy in Romantic Relationships

In every romantic relationship, intimacy plays a pivotal role. It’s the thread that deepens connections and fosters a sense of unity. However, intimacy isn’t just about physical closeness; it involves emotional, intellectual, and spiritual connections that tie two people together. This article explores some effective exercises designed to enhance intimacy in romantic relationships, ultimately strengthening the bond between partners.

1. Open Communication Drills

Good communication forms the backbone of every strong relationship. It aids in understanding and empathizing with each other.

Exercise: Set aside time each day to talk about your feelings, desires, fears, and dreams. Use “I feel” statements to express emotions and ensure to listen attentively when your partner is speaking.

2. Shared Hobby Activities

Sharing a hobby can enhance understanding, cooperation, and create shared memories, all of which promote intimacy.

Exercise: Find a hobby both of you enjoy. It could be dancing, painting, hiking, or cooking. Spend a set amount of time each week participating in this activity together.

3. Trust-building Exercises

Trust forms the foundation of any relationship. Building and maintaining it can greatly increase intimacy.

Exercise: One simple trust-building exercise is the ‘trust fall’. It involves letting yourself fall backward into your partner’s arms, trusting that they will catch you.

4. Mindful Appreciation

Expressing gratitude and appreciation for each other can bring you closer and make you feel valued.

Exercise: Keep a shared ‘gratitude jar’. Each day, write down one thing you appreciate about your partner and put it in the jar. Every week, sit down together and read the notes.

5. Emotional Check-ins

Regularly checking in on each other’s emotional states fosters empathy and shows your partner you care about their feelings.

Exercise: Designate a daily ’emotional check-in’ where you both share your current emotional state, discuss any stressors, and provide comfort or solutions where needed.

6. Regular Date Nights

Going on regular dates can bring back the initial excitement of the relationship and provides a chance to break from routine.

Exercise: Plan a weekly date night. It could be a dinner at a favorite restaurant, a movie night at home, or a day trip to a nearby town.

7. Physical Affection Rituals

Physical touch increases oxytocin, the bonding hormone, leading to feelings of love and connectedness.

Exercise: Create a ‘hug routine’, where you share a long, meaningful hug at least once a day. It could be when you wake up, when you say goodbye, or when you reunite at the end of the day.

8. Spiritual Connections

Sharing a spiritual or meditative practice can create a deep, meaningful connection.

Exercise: Participate in a shared spiritual activity, such as meditating, attending a religious service, or practicing yoga together.
